Quick Answer: The 1970 NCAA Men's Volleyball Tournament was the first official national championship for men's collegiate volleyball, held in May 1970. UCLA won the inaugural title by defeating Ohio State 3–2 in the final match.

Overview

The 1970 NCAA Men's Volleyball Tournament marked the beginning of official national competition for collegiate men's volleyball in the United States. Held in May 1970, it was the first championship event sanctioned by the NCAA in this sport, establishing a formal structure for future tournaments.

Organized as a single-elimination format, the tournament featured four of the nation’s top teams competing for the inaugural title. The event culminated in a dramatic final at UCLA’s Pauley Pavilion, where the host team claimed victory in front of a home crowd.
